Question: Do Chinese kids often go to the library?

Idea 1

Yes
  1. Libraries are popular for studying and doing homework.
  2. Many schools encourage students to visit libraries for research.
  3. Libraries offer a quiet environment, which is ideal for concentration.
  4. Parents often take their children to libraries to develop reading habits.
  5. Libraries host educational events and activities for kids.

Idea 2

No
  1. With the rise of digital technology, many kids prefer to read e-books or use online resources.
  2. Some kids find libraries boring compared to other entertainment options.
  3. Not all areas have easy access to well-equipped libraries.
  4. Busy school schedules might limit the time kids can spend in libraries.
  5. Some kids prefer to study at home or in cafes.
